// .NAME vtkImageSinusoidSource - Create an image with sinusoidal pixel values.
// .SECTION Description
// vtkImageSinusoidSource just produces images with pixel values determined
// by a sinusoid.
#ifndef vtkImageSinusoidSource_h
#define vtkImageSinusoidSource_h
#include "vtkImagingSourcesModule.h" // For export macro
#include "vtkImageAlgorithm.h"
class VTKIMAGINGSOURCES_EXPORT vtkImageSinusoidSource : public vtkImageAlgorithm
{
public:
  static vtkImageSinusoidSource *New();
  vtkTypeMacro(vtkImageSinusoidSource,vtkImageAlgorithm);
  void PrintSelf(ostream& os, vtkIndent indent);
  // Description:
  // Set/Get the extent of the whole output image.
  void SetWholeExtent(int xMinx, int xMax, int yMin, int yMax,
                      int zMin, int zMax);
  // Description:
  // Set/Get the direction vector which determines the sinusoidal
  // orientation. The magnitude is ignored.
  void SetDirection(double,double,double);
  void SetDirection(double dir[3]);
  vtkGetVector3Macro(Direction, double);
  // Description:
  // Set/Get the period of the sinusoid in pixels.
  vtkSetMacro(Period, double);
  vtkGetMacro(Period, double);
  // Description:
  // Set/Get the phase: 0->2Pi.  0 => Cosine, pi/2 => Sine.
  vtkSetMacro(Phase, double);
  vtkGetMacro(Phase, double);
  // Description:
  // Set/Get the magnitude of the sinusoid.
  vtkSetMacro(Amplitude, double);
  vtkGetMacro(Amplitude, double);
protected:
  vtkImageSinusoidSource();
  ~vtkImageSinusoidSource() {}
  int WholeExtent[6];
  double Direction[3];
  double Period;
  double Phase;
  double Amplitude;
  virtual int RequestInformation (vtkInformation *, vtkInformationVector**, vtkInformationVector *);
  virtual void ExecuteDataWithInformation(vtkDataObject *data, vtkInformation* outInfo);
private:
  vtkImageSinusoidSource(const vtkImageSinusoidSource&);  // Not implemented.
  void operator=(const vtkImageSinusoidSource&);  // Not implemented.
};
#endif
